@stnational your Chromebook may show a Windows Boot Manager but it is to not intended for dual booting. Since it does not boot from the drive that contains your OS (which is your Sandisk DA4064) it is possible that this is an OS error. First make sure that your drive still how in the BIOS. Next try to boot from a bootable USB drive by pressing F12 during startup. If that works and if your drive still shows up in the BIOS, you know it is your OS.

If you want to you can try to recover your OS. Here are the instructions for that:

  1. Using the Google Chrome browser on another computer, download and install the Chromebook Recovery Utility by selecting Add to Chrome in the Chrome Web Store.
  2. Launch the program. You’re asked to provide the Chromebook model number, which you can enter manually or choose from a list.
  3. You may be asked to grant permission to make changes to your USB flash drive or SD card. Simply click Yes.
  4. Plug the USB flash drive or SD card into the Chromebook, and then follow the on-screen prompts to download Chrome OS to your external drive or card.
  5. Once the download is complete, remove the USB flash drive or SD card.
  6. With the Chromebook powered on, hold Esc+Refresh on the keyboard, then press the Power button to reboot in recovery mode.
  7. At the Chrome OS is missing or damaged screen, insert the SD card or USB drive containing Chrome OS. You should then go through the operating system’s installation process.
